How to read this directory & data limitations
Oak Hill, West Virginia appears in the CMS National Plan and Provider Enumeration System with 731 registered healthcare providers spanning 20 distinct NUCC-taxonomy specialties. This count includes every individual clinician who has applied for an NPI and listed a practice address in Oak Hill - physicians, dentists, nurse practitioners, physician assistants, chiropractors, physical therapists, optometrists, psychologists, podiatrists, and every other credentialed provider type CMS tracks. It does not measure hospital beds, urgent-care capacity, or whether a given clinic is accepting new patients; it measures the pool of professionals with current NPI enrollment and a Oak Hill practice location on file. Every figure is drawn from the federal National Provider Identifier Registry (CMS NPPES) - more than 7 million providers, maintained since May 2007, with 2023 Medicare Part D data, and, according to CMS, can be searched, compared, and traced in our methodology.
The provider mix in Oak Hill is weighted toward Homemaker (304 clinicians, followed by Personal Care Attendant with 199 and Home Health Aide with 39). That distribution reflects how NPPES records specialty: providers self-select a primary taxonomy code, so a family physician who also practices geriatrics will show up under whichever NUCC code they registered first. Relative to West Virginia's population, Oak Hill reports roughly 41.3 providers per 100,000 residents using the state-level denominator, which is a rough proxy rather than a precise access-to-care measurement; the true catchment area of any {cityName} clinician extends beyond the municipal boundary.
Of West Virginia's most common specialties, Student in an Organized Health Care Education/Training Program is the most prominent one with no provider currently listing a Oak Hill practice address, a coverage gap Oak Hill patients typically fill by traveling to a larger nearby hub.
